Allergen-Free Cleaning
Many people who suffer from allergies and asthma can find relief using robotic vacuum cleaners. These machines are designed to clean up difficult-to-reach areas and remove allergens such as pollen, dust and pet dander off surfaces in your home. You can schedule cleaning times and remotely control them by using your smartphone. This allows you to focus on other tasks or relax by watching a movie while your robot vac takes care of the chore.
When you are choosing a vacuum for allergy prevention make sure it is equipped with an HEPA filter to capture tiny allergen particles. This will stop them from circulating and creating symptoms. Also, consider the right vacuum that has an attachment for all surfaces in your home including mattresses and upholstery. It is also important to consider whether you want bags or a bagless model, since bags can release allergens into the air when changing them.

Less Maintenance
If you keep the bins of the robot vacuum clean and the dust filters clear, these machines require much less maintenance than traditional vacuum cleaners. They can operate independently and are programmable to operate on a regular basis without your input. You can program them to perform the work for you when you are at work, doing errands, or relaxing at home.
A high-quality highest rated robot vacuum vacuum can even detect the changes in flooring surfaces, for example from wood to tile or carpet rugs, and will adjust the settings to accommodate these changes. You can also use the robot's app to schedule, monitor and control its performance. Be sure to determine how long your chosen model is able to update its app and what data it collects and shares prior to making the purchase.
With their compact size, robotic vacuum cleaners easily can get under furniture and into corners, clearing dirt and debris from difficult to reach spots where dust tends to build up. They're also effective on stairs, making them ideal for multifamily and apartment properties.
Robot vacuums are also cordless. This means you are able to avoid the risk and hassle of handling long extension cables. This makes them a great option for families with pets or children who are susceptible to tripping over extension cords.
Robot vacuum cleaners, just like any electronic device, could become faulty over time. They may require repairs or replacement parts. However with careful planning and regular maintenance they can last up to top 5 robot vacuum 10 robot vacuum cleaner (link web page) years.
In addition to the regular emptying of the bin, you'll need to periodically clean the machine's sensors and brush rolls. Depending on how often you utilize it, you might be required to change filters. Some robots have filters and brushes in spare parts, so that you are prepared in an emergency or when switching between different types of flooring. Batteries should be replaced every couple of years. If you want your vacuum to perform optimally it is essential to clean your floors and dust every nook and corners.
